About 3 % of India’s total land surface is occupied by carbonate rocks which are mostly karstified and constitute a significant source of groundwater. The groundwater drawn from these aquifers matches the water demand of ~35 million people living in 106 districts of the country and also the water needs of livestock, irrigation and industry. The studies on karst in India carried out so far have mostly addressed geology, hydrology and groundwater contamination. A literature survey suggests that there is a need for detailed research, applying new approaches and techniques for proper carbonate aquifer identification, characterization and management. Such specific approaches will improve modeling, exploitation and protection of karst groundwater. An overview of the research carried out on groundwater resources of karst formations in India is presented, which also throws light on the protection of karst aquifers from existing anthropogenic activities such as mining and groundwater over-exploitation.  相似文献

Kuttanad near the western coast of Kerala is a low lying area below mean sea level. The hydrogeological scenario in this wet land dominated tract, known as kole lands, was investigated by using the lithological and geophysical data generated under the R&D exploration programme of Central Ground Water Board (CGWB) during the year 2000, as also other related data generated till the year 2009. The hydrogeology of the tract is complex, and the presence of carbonaceous and organic matter in the soil and sub-soil influences the geochemical and geo-electric characteristics of the sub-surface geological formations as reflected by SP and resistivity logs. The lithologs and geophysical logs of bore wells were used to define the aquifer geometry. While the lateral and vertical variations of the aquifer systems identified were high, the bottom aquifer was relatively brackish over a large area. The gamma log behavior in these granular zones is anomalous and misguiding in nature. The radioactivities recorded against clay horizons were in the range of 130 to 200cps and in the granular zones 150 to 350 cps. The presence of monazite bearing sands at certain depths was responsible for anomalously high gamma counts against granular zones. The water quality in the granular zones was inferred from the electrical logs. The depth of occurrence of high radiation sand beds was also demarcated.  相似文献

Some of the studies involving digital temporal data require normalisation. Many of the normalisation methods need information on prevailing atmospheric conditions, sensor-related details etc., whereas some other methods use only the information which are within the data set. A study was conducted in Kudremukh Iron Ore miningsite, Karnataka using multi-date data from Landsat MSS of 1976 and 1985. A normalisation method using only the scene statistics of the images is suggested which brings the multi-date data at par. This method is compared with some of the other methods which use only the information content of the data set. Comparison of these methods was made by scattergrams, distance measure etc. By generating scattergrams for various combinations of non-normalised and normalised images, different methods were compared. Based on ground information, some changed and unchanged classes were noted on the various normalised and original images. Using the distance measure for classes in different images, the normalisation procedures were compared. The proposed method turned out to be the best among the methods compared.  相似文献

In this paper a new method is presented for generating earthquake accelerograms which have pre-established response spectra. The non-stationary random nature and other salient features of the accelerograms can be taken care of by the procedure developed. The method leads to a sample spectrum which lies above the given spectrum. The generation of records to suit several spectra simultaneously can also be handled by this approach. The method is detailed first. This is followed by several numerical examples.  相似文献

The Sivamalai alkaline complex comprises ferro-, pyroxene-hornblende- and nepheline-syenites. Field relations show that the nepheline syenites followed the emplacement of non-feldspathoidal syenites. Mineralogical data on the syenite suite have been reviewed. The Sivamalai alkaline rocks are not strongly enriched in rare-earth elements like most miaskites. Rb-Sr isotopic analyses of a suite of six samples from the various members of the complex define an isochron corresponding to an age of 623 ±21 Ma () and initial Sr ratio of 0.70376 ±14 (2σ). This is consistent with a model of fractional crystallization of a parent magma derived from an upper mantle source with apparently no isotopic evidence for more than one magma source for the complex. The Sivamalai alkaline complex represents a Pan-African alkaline magmatic event in the southern granulite terrane of Peninsular India.  相似文献

Early Proterozoic Dongargarh granite complex of Central India, intruding the tonalitic to granodioritic Amgaon gneisses and the Nandgaon Group bimodal volcanic suite, comprises three different textural and compositional types, viz., porphyritic granodiorite (PG), coarse equigranular granite (EG) and microgranite (MG). Synplutonic mafic dykes are common in the granite complex. The PG is characterised by rapakivi texture and the EG is the dominant facies and exhibits sporadically developed rapakivi texture. Microgranular enclaves are common in the EG while they are rare in PG. Major and trace element geochemistry of PG shows marked I- type and some occasional A-type granite characters unusual for a rapakivi granite while the EG shows A-type granite signatures. The field, petrographic, chemical and isotopic data of these granites suggest their derivation by mixing of mantle derived basic magma with a crustal-derived partly crystalline granitic magma. Episodic mafic magma underplating caused the anatexis of the Archaean lower continental crust in a continental margin tectonic setting resulting first in the formation of the I-type granodiorite followed by A-type granite. The I-type granodiorite is mixed with the basic magma (synplutonic dykes) while the EG is formed by mingling of A- type granite magma and the intruding basic magma.  相似文献

The Eastern Ghats Granulite Belt (EGGB) forms part of a continuous Precambrian metamorphic terrain in Gondwana. It is characterised by widespread development of an Archaean khondalite suite of metasedimentary rocks, Archaean to Late-Proterozoic charnockites and Late Proterozoic anorthositic, granitic and syenitic emplacements. A 1900 Ma megacrystic granitoid suite, containing varying proportions of charnockites and granites, forms an important and widely distributed litho-unit in the central khondalite and eastern migmatite zones of the EGGB. It contains metasedimentary enclaves, megacrystic K-feldspar, quartz, plagioclase ovoids, biotite, garnet (porphyroblasts and coronas), apatite, zircon, ilmenite, magnetite, etc. Hypersthene is present in the charnockite phase. Monazite is present in some garnet-free granites. It is characterised by low Na2O/K2O ratios, high alumina saturation index, CaO, MgO, and ÝREE, negative correlation of TiO2, Al2O3, Fe2O3t, MgO, MnO, CaO, P2O5, Ba, Sr, Zr and V with SiO2, positive correlation of K2O, REE, Th and Rb with SiO2, fractionated LREE, relatively flat HREE and negative Eu anomalies.The data suggest S-type nature of the suite. Fractionation of the granitic magma and local variations in pH2O and fCO2 caused the formation of megacrystic charnockites. Formation of the corona garnet is related to the reworking of the suite during late Proterozoic (ca. 1250 Ma) isothermal decompression associated with channelised CO2-rich fluid flux along narrow shear zones.  相似文献

This paper presents a relational approach to the study of poverty (Mosse, 2010), and uses this to critically evaluate state strategies for identifying and alleviating poverty in Kerala, India. It traces these from national planning documents through to their point of implementation, drawing on qualitative research in two of Kerala’s poorest Districts. Ideas of participatory poverty classification, economic self-reliance and political empowerment are laudable national policy goals, and Kerala has shown innovation in its adaptation of these within the State’s devolved structures of local governance. However, both the framing of policy and its implementation reproduce ideas of individual transitions out of poverty which indicate that the state pays insufficient attention to the highly unequal social and economic relationships reproducing poverty in contemporary Kerala – in short, to poverty’s inherently political nature.  相似文献
